Ivana Damjanović is a prominent political science professor at the Faculty of Political Sciences in Belgrade, known for her expertise in political instability and government structures. She has contributed significantly to the discourse on state coups and their implications for democracy, emphasizing the motivations behind such political actions and their impact on societal stability.
